Output 675f262aa8b43a327ca1b6a0003cd175e58c01390939de52bf5e8b2111426858:29

value
999371240
script pubkey
OP_0 OP_PUSHBYTES_20 306700bd04115c5926cf2ed27ad0617bbf172ebd
address
bc1qxpnsp0gyz9w9jfk09mf845rp0wl3wt4a8nt239
transaction
675f262aa8b43a327ca1b6a0003cd175e58c01390939de52bf5e8b2111426858
spent
true